Door hinges come in various types and styles, each created for specific applications and performance. The option of hinge can significantly impact the performance and durability of doors. Below are some typical types of hinges used by professionals:
Type of HingeDescriptionbutt hingesStandard hinges normally utilized in property doors.piano hingesContinuous hinges ideal for piano lids and long doors.spring hingesHinges that immediately close the door after opening.hidden hingesInvisible when the door is closed, providing a tidy appearance.pivot hingesSuitable for heavy doors, allowing rotation around a pivot point.strap hingesUsed in gates and heavy doors, offering strong assistance.ornamental hingesVisual hinges used in antique or ornate styles.Typical Issues Faced by Door Hinges
Door hinge professionals encounter a range of issues that can impact the operation and security of doors. Recognizing these problems early can avoid more significant issues down the line. Typical issues consist of:
Worn-Out Hinges: Over time, hinges can rust or break, leading to stiff motion.Misalignment: Hinges might become misaligned due to incorrect installation or modifications in temperature.Squeaking Sounds: A common concern typically brought on by inadequate lubrication.Problem in Opening/Closing: This can show a problem with the hinge or the door frame.Door Drooping: Often a result of heavy usage or inadequate support from the hinges.Maintenance Tips for Door Hinges
To extend the life of door hinges, door hinge professionals recommend the following maintenance practices:
Regular Lubrication: Use proper lubes to keep hinges moving efficiently.Regular Inspections: Check for rust, wear, and alignment every few months.Tightening Screws: Ensure that screws are tightened to avoid hinges from loosening up over time.Cleaning up: Remove dirt and gunk that can impact hinge performance.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)1. How typically should door hinges be lubed?
It is normally recommended to lubricate door hinges every 6 months, or more often if you observe squeaking or stiff motion.
2. Can I replace door hinges myself?
While it is possible to replace hinges as a DIY job, working with a professional makes sure correct installation and alignment, which might be crucial, particularly for heavy or specific doors.
3. What type of hinge should I utilize for an exterior door?
For exterior doors, butt hinges or concealed hinges are commonly recommended as they supply durable assistance and can hold up against the elements.
4. How do I understand if my door hinges need changing?
Indications consist of noticeable damage, rust, problem operating the door, or if the door is drooping.
5. Exist specific hinges for industrial doors?
Yes, commercial doors typically require durable hinges designed to handle more frequent usage and weight, such as continuous hinges or heavy-duty butt hinges.
